From: Daniel Kahn Gillmor Date: Sun, 29 Apr 2018 08:35:30 +0000 (-0400) Subject: move more http -> https X-Git-Tag: 0.27_rc0~36 X-Git-Url: https://git.notmuchmail.org/git?p=notmuch;a=commitdiff_plain;h=c20a5eb80520a11cb697a45b0d9553c68e2199c8 move more http -> https Correct URLs that have crept into the notmuch codebase with http:// when https:// is possible. As part of this conversion, this changeset also indicates the current preferred upstream URLs for both gmime and sup. the new URLs are https-enabled, the old ones are not.
